Sensitivity and Revenue Analysis of Fortified Vermicompost
Tea and its Effect on Production Economics of Tulsi

Abstract:
Vermicompost tea (VCT) is an emerging bio-stimulant that enhances plant growth, soil fertility, and economic sustainability in organic and integrated farming systems. This study evaluates the economic viability and agronomic impact of VCT application in Tulsi (Ocimum sanctum L.) cultivation over two consecutive years (2021–22 and 2022–23). A sensitivity analysis of VCT production revealed a profit margin of 58.4% and a break-even price of ` 20.8 per liter, demonstrating its cost-effectiveness. Further economic assessments showed that integrating VCT with chemical fertilizers improved yield, net returns, and benefit-cost (B:C) ratios. Treatments T3 (100% RDF + SS) and T4 (100% RDF + DS) recorded the highest leaf count and net returns, while T7 (90% RDF + DS) exhibited comparable performance, indicating that a 10% reduction in fertilizers along with dual VCT application could maintain optimal yields. The B:C ratio and return-on investment (ROI) were highest for T3 and T4, reflecting their superior profitability. Fresh leaf production generated higher economic returns than dry leaves, as additional postharvest processing costs reduced profitability in the latter. The results highlight the synergistic benefits of microbial inoculants in improving nutrient uptake efficiency and soil health. The study supports sustainable agricultural practices, aligning with SDGs 2, 8, 12, and 13, and suggests that medicinal and aromatic plants (MAPs) can be effectively integrated into existing cropping systems for enhanced economic resilience and environmental sustainability. These findings provide a scientific foundation for scaling up VCT-based interventions in organic and low-input farming systems.
